Chivas Brothers is the Pernod Ricard business dedicated entirely to Scotch whisky. Our award‑winning portfolio features some of the world’s most revered single malt and blended Scotch whisky brands, including Chivas, Ballantine’s, Royal Salute, The Glenlivet and Aberlour, which are exported from Scotland to over 100 countries worldwide. As the world’s No.2 Scotch whisky producer with a 1,600‑strong team across 26 sites, we are committed to upholding the heritage and pursuing the progress of Scotch and ensuring its sustainable future, as well as opening it up to new audiences across the globe.

Pernod Ricard is a worldwide leader in the spirits and champagne industry, blending traditional craftsmanship, state‑of‑the‑art brand development, and global distribution technologies. Our prestigious portfolio of premium to luxury brands includes Absolut vodka, Ricard pastis, Ballantine’s, Chivas Regal, Royal Salute, and The Glenlivet Scotch whiskies, Jameson Irish whiskey, Martell cognac, Havana Club rum, Beefeater gin, Malibu liqueur and Mumm and Perrier‑Jouët champagnes. Our mission is to ensure the long‑term growth of our brands with full respect for people and the environment, while empowering our employees around the world to be ambassadors of our purposeful, inclusive and responsible culture of authentic conviviality. Pernod Ricard’s consolidated sales amounted to € 10,959 million in fiscal year FY25. Pernod Ricard is listed on Euronext (Ticker: RI; ISIN Code: FR0000120693) and is part of the CAC 40 index.
